diff --git a/includes/discovery/sensors/voltage/rfc1628.inc.php b/includes/discovery/sensors/voltage/rfc1628.inc.php index eb7a2cbf78..dec23272c2 100644 --- a/includes/discovery/sensors/voltage/rfc1628.inc.php +++ b/includes/discovery/sensors/voltage/rfc1628.inc.php @@ -103,7 +103,7 @@ foreach ($bypass_volts as $index => $data) { } if (is_array($data['upsBypassVoltage'])) { $data['upsBypassVoltage'] = $data['upsBypassVoltage'][0]; - $vold_oid .= '.0'; + $volt_oid .= '.0'; } discover_sensor( diff --git a/tests/data/istars.json b/tests/data/istars.json index dc0f3d0738..1cf72fae69 100644 --- a/tests/data/istars.json +++ b/tests/data/istars.json @@ -937,7 +937,7 @@ "sensor_deleted": 0, "sensor_class": "voltage", "poller_type": "snmp", - "sensor_oid": ".1.3.6.1.2.1.33.1.5.3.1.2.1", + "sensor_oid": ".1.3.6.1.2.1.33.1.5.3.1.2.1.0", "sensor_index": "201", "sensor_type": "rfc1628", "sensor_descr": "Bypass", @@ -1524,14 +1524,14 @@ "sensor_deleted": 0, "sensor_class": "voltage", "poller_type": "snmp", - "sensor_oid": ".1.3.6.1.2.1.33.1.5.3.1.2.1", + "sensor_oid": ".1.3.6.1.2.1.33.1.5.3.1.2.1.0", "sensor_index": "201", "sensor_type": "rfc1628", "sensor_descr": "Bypass", "group": null, "sensor_divisor": 1, "sensor_multiplier": 1, - "sensor_current": 0, + "sensor_current": 224.0, "sensor_limit": 257.6, "sensor_limit_warn": null, "sensor_limit_low": 190.4, @@ -1540,7 +1540,7 @@ "sensor_custom": "No", "entPhysicalIndex": null, "entPhysicalIndex_measured": null, - "sensor_prev": 224, + "sensor_prev": null, "user_func": null, "state_name": null }